Title :
Matrix method for near-field diagnostic techniques of phased arrays

Abstract :
Near-field measurements can be used as diagnostic tools to reconstruct the aperture field distribution of planar array antennas and to locate their possible defective elements. A method for obtaining the individual element excitation of an array antenna from measured near-fields is presented. A computer simulation is performed to evaluate the effect of various near-field parameters such as the measurement distance and the sample spacing on the reconstruction of the excitation. The validity of the approach has been verified using both synthetic and actual measurements data. Good results have been obtained
